Call me lazy but I wanted to keep the electric start on my bike as part of the build. So I had my local metal guys build this box for me for the battery and other components. So as I piece the wiring (small mess) back together is there anything that is not totally necessary that can be eliminated. Or upgraded to simplify anything. Any suggestions would be appreciated.

A word of caution - some of your electrical components, the reg/rec unit in particular, need cooling air flow. Sticking them in that sealed box probably isn't a good idea.
 
Thanks for the word of caution 5twins. I am new to this and appreciate the seasoned insight. I will say I am planning to leave the reg/rec unit in its original
location and the "box" fortunately has openings to it for air flow. Not that I knew it needed it but rather just by design. I got lucky on that one I guess!
